What is the electronic signature legitimateness for profit sharing agreement in Canada
The electronic signature legitimateness for profit sharing agreements in Canada refers to the legal recognition of eSignatures in the context of profit-sharing arrangements. In Canada, electronic signatures are governed by the Personal Information Protection and Electronic Documents Act (PIPEDA) and various provincial laws. These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ided they meet specific criteria. This legitimateness allows parties involved in profit-sharing agreements to execute contracts digitally, enhancing efficiency and convenience.

Key elements of the electronic signature legitimateness for profit sharing agreement in Canada
Key elements that contribute to the legitimateness of electronic signatures in profit-sharing agreements include:
- Intent to sign: All parties must demonstrate their intention to sign the agreement electronically.
- Consent: All parties must consent to use electronic signatures, which can be indicated through their actions on the platform.
- Attribution: The eSignature must be linked to the individual signing the document, ensuring accountability.
- Integrity: The signed document must remain intact and unaltered after signing to maintain its validity.

Digital vs. Paper-Based Signing
Digital signing offers several advantages over traditional paper-based signing, particularly for profit-sharing agreements. Digital signatures facilitate faster execution, allowing parties to sign documents from anywhere at any time. This method reduces the need for physical storage of documents and minimizes the risk of loss or damage. Additionally, electronic signatures streamline the workflow, making it easier to track and manage agreements. The legal acceptance of electronic signatures in Canada further supports their use, making them a practical choice for modern business practices.
